I dont think that happened because there is really not much pressure on the trans mount. What I really belive may have happened is that the front subframe mounts are urithane and there design will almost make them like solid incompressible mounts. The rear subframe mounts are stock MB can compress. This would have allowed the rear of the subframe to rise and effectively cause the same problem your thinking of. I have no way to verify this because I didn't measure the compression when I installed them. The good news is they are a used pair of subframe mounts so new ones should fix the problem. However they are a good used pair so the car needs to be designed to work with them. Some of the more compressed specimens I have will make the clearance worse.

One of my goals is to redesign this subframe from the ground up using 4130. When I do that all 4 mounts will be similar urethane.
